1. Start with the geography your firm actually serves

The U.S. Census Bureau records Elburn village as a municipality in Kane County. Its 2020–2024 ACS 5-year population estimate is 6,354, with a margin of error of 318. That is context for defining a service area, not proof of legal demand, search behavior, case volume or staffing requirements. Your firm may serve Elburn only, Kane County more broadly, or a wider Illinois territory. Video Intake should therefore reflect the locations and matter types your firm is prepared to review—not assume that every website visitor is eligible.

Recommended approach

At consultation, identify the geographic questions that genuinely affect intake: whether location changes eligibility, whether the firm accepts matters outside Elburn, and whether an inquiry should be routed for human review when the visitor’s location is unclear. Keep Elburn, Kane County and any wider Illinois coverage distinct in the visitor experience and in later reporting.

4. Plan escalation instead of treating automation as legal judgment

Video Intake can gather structured answers before a conversation, but the product page does not establish that an automated flow can determine legal advice, conflicts, deadlines or representation. A visitor may describe an urgent issue incompletely or misunderstand a question. The right design must preserve a human path when the answers are ambiguous, sensitive or outside the planned qualification rules.

Recommended approach

Write an escalation rule for each practice area. Identify answers that should prompt immediate human review, a clear disclaimer, a direct call option or a request for more information. Confirm who reviews flagged matters and what the visitor is told about whether an attorney-client relationship has been formed. Have counsel approve the wording before publication.

5. Make the mobile and accessibility review concrete

Bosseo describes the Video Intake widget as mobile-first and says it can be embedded on an existing website. A visitor may use a phone, have limited time, or need an alternative to watching or recording video. A location label alone does not tell you how Elburn visitors will interact with the experience, so the firm should test the actual paths, controls and alternatives rather than presume a preferred device or communication style.

Recommended approach

Review keyboard use, readable text, captions or transcripts where applicable, audio controls, error messages, loading behavior, form completion and a non-video contact route. Test the Elburn page and each practice-area path on common phone and desktop layouts. Ask Bosseo what accessibility controls are available and document any accommodation process your firm will provide.
